'Cakes Defeat Nashville in Series Opener

Published on May 30, 2019 under Pacific Coast League (PCL1)
New Orleans Baby Cakes News Release


NASHVILLE - New Orleans starter Dustin Beggs delivered seven innings allowed two runs on six hits and earned his third consecutive win as the 'Cakes defeated Nashville in the series opener 5-3.

The 'Cakes trailed early after a lead-off home run from Delino Deshields in the first inning. New Orleans answered with a pair in the second inning. New Orleans stole a run with a double steal and Gabriel Guerrero stealing home plate. New Orleans added a second run with a RBI single from Rodrigo Vigil.

'Cakes scored a run in three consecutive innings fin the sixth, seventh and eighth innings to take a 5-2 advantage. Nashville scored a run in the ninth on a solo home run to cut the lead to 5-3 but Kyle Keller nailed down his second save.

New Orleans improves to 30-25 on the season.

GAME NOTES- The 'Cakes matched a season high with five stolen bases. New Orleans is now 10-5 in series openers. 'Cakes reliever Jeff Brigham was called up to Miami. Elieser Hernandez optioned to 'Cakes. Tyler Kinley and Magneuris Sierra joined the roster and Isaac Galloway placed on injured list.
